test: skill-fixture helper — extract SKILL.md sections, don't copy files
extractSkillSections (fence-aware H2 scanner, loud-throw on missing sections with available-heading list), extractSkillBody (drops the shared generated preamble), extractSkillHead (frontmatter + first 30 lines, for routing fixtures). Pinned section lists per consumer, and free-tier real-skill pins so a gen-skill-docs heading rename fails the FREE suite instead of a paid run. skill-fixture.ts joins GLOBAL_TOUCHFILES (fail-safe polarity: over-select). /**
|
||||
* Skill fixture extraction — enforces the CLAUDE.md rule "E2E test fixtures:
|
||||
* extract, don't copy".
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Full SKILL.md files are 1000-1900 lines. When `claude -p` (or `codex exec`)
|
||||
* reads a file that large, context bloat causes timeouts, flaky turn limits,
|
||||
* and tests that take 5-10x longer than necessary. Every E2E fixture that
|
||||
* needs skill content should extract ONLY the sections the test actually
|
||||
* exercises, through one of the three helpers here:
|
||||
*
|
||||
* - extractSkillSections(skillDir, sections)
|
||||
* frontmatter + the named `## <section>` blocks, concatenated in the
|
||||
* order given. For tests that exercise specific workflow steps.
|
||||
* - extractSkillBody(skillDir)
|
||||
* frontmatter + intro + everything AFTER the shared generated preamble
|
||||
* ("## Preamble (run first)" .. end of "## Plan Status Footer").
|
||||
* For tests that exercise the skill's ENTIRE specific flow but never
|
||||
* touch the ~780-line shared preamble.
|
||||
* - extractSkillHead(skillDir, bodyLineCount)
|
||||
* frontmatter + the first N body lines. For ROUTING / discovery tests,
|
||||
* where the agent only reads the frontmatter (name + description) to
|
||||
* decide which skill to invoke.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* Failure polarity: every extraction failure (missing file, missing
|
||||
* frontmatter, renamed section) THROWS with the offending name — a fixture is
|
||||
* never silently written empty. test/skill-fixture.test.ts pins the exported
|
||||
* section lists against the real generated SKILL.md files, so a section
|
||||
* rename fails the FREE suite instead of a paid E2E run.
|
||||
*/

/**
|
||||
* Scan body lines for H2 sections, fence-aware: `## `-prefixed lines inside
|
||||
* ``` / ~~~ code fences are template content (e.g. the PLAN COMPLETION AUDIT
|
||||
* output format, the /context-save checkpoint template), NOT section
|
||||
* boundaries. Fences close only on a matching char of >= opening length,
|
||||
* per CommonMark, so 4-backtick fences embedding 3-backtick blocks work.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
function scanH2Sections(bodyLines: string[]): H2Section[] {
|
||||
const sections: H2Section[] = [];
|
||||
let fence: { ch: string; len: number } | null = null;
|
||||
|
||||
for (let i = 0; i < bodyLines.length; i++) {
|
||||
const line = bodyLines[i];
|
||||
const m = line.match(/^ {0,3}(`{3,}|~{3,})(.*)$/);
|
||||
if (m) {
|
||||
const ch = m[1][0];
|
||||
const len = m[1].length;
|
||||
if (!fence) {
|
||||
fence = { ch, len };
|
||||
} else if (fence.ch === ch && len >= fence.len && m[2].trim() === '') {
|
||||
fence = null;
|
||||
}
|
||||
continue;
|
||||
}
|
||||
if (!fence && line.startsWith('## ')) {
|
||||
sections.push({ heading: line.slice(3).trim(), start: i, end: bodyLines.length });
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
for (let s = 0; s < sections.length - 1; s++) {
|
||||
sections[s].end = sections[s + 1].start;
|
||||
}
|
||||
return sections;
|
||||
}
